Big Sean and Desiigner react to Kanye West’s declaration to give GOOD Music artists ownership of their masters.

Kanye West has made it widely known that he is currently fighting his labels, Universal Music Group and Sony/ATV for ownership. West has been sharing his thoughts openly regarding this via Twitter. In a bold statement he has now declared that he is returning his share of his artists’ masters.

“I’m giving all Good music artist back the 50% share I have of their masters,” the G.O.O.D. Music label head announced on Wednesday (Sept. 23).

The label’s roster includes Big Sean, 070 Shake, Pusha T, Desiigner, Teyana Taylor, John Legend, and many more. Big Sean expressed gratitude after seeing the tweet from ‘Ye, who executive produced his latest album, Detroit 2.

“Thank you!!! This would help so much,” Big Sean tweeted. 070 Shake, who’s featured on “Violent Crimes” and “Ghost Town” on West’s 2018 album ye, also shared her label boss’ tweet by writing “Gang.”

As of now, these are the only G.O.O.D music artists that have responded to Ye’s declaration. However, if Kanye follows through with his claim, this could be major and game-changing in the music industry.
